On the Symmetry of Extremal in Several Embedding Theorems

The symmetry/asymmetry of functions providing sharp constants in the embedding theorems for various r and k is studied. The sharp constants for all r > k in the cases k = 4 and k = 6 are calculated explicitly as well. Bibliography: 16 titles.
